Easy to clean Regular maintenance and cleaning will keep your twin pushchair in great condition for years to come. This will help avoid issues such as fabric stains, odours and the growth of mould and prolong its lifespan. Begin by vacuuming your pushchair using a nozzle that is flexible to remove dirt, crumbs and grime from all surfaces. This will let you access all crevices, seams and fabric components such as the seat, canopy, and basket. After vacuuming, take off the fabric seat covers, pads, and liners and wash them in the gentle cycle with gentle detergent for infants. To avoid water damage and corrosion, ensure that all parts are completely dry prior to rebuilding. Non-fabric parts, like the wheels, hinges and folding components of your twin pushchair must be cleaned regularly using a clean cloth to remove any sticky residues or hardened smells. If necessary, use a silicone-based grease, as suggested by the manufacturer to ensure smooth and constant movement of all components. Regular inspections of your twin pushchair can reveal any signs of wear and tear and allow you to repair them as soon as you can to minimize the chance of further problems.]]&gt;</description>
